What is Beadboard?
Beadboard is a type of paneling that features narrow, vertical planks with a groove (or “bead”) in between each plank. It’s commonly used as a decorative element in homes, particularly in kitchens and bathrooms.

Step-by-Step Guide to Installing Beadboard on a Kitchen Island
Here’s how I completed the project:
- Measure the island: Before you begin, measure the height and width of your kitchen island. This will help you determine how much beadboard you’ll need.
- Choose your beadboard: There are a variety of beadboard options available, including wood and PVC. Consider the durability, cost, and maintenance requirements of each before making your selection.
- Cut the beadboard: Use a saw to cut the beadboard to the appropriate size for your island.
- Apply adhesive: Apply construction adhesive to the back of the beadboard and press it onto the island, starting at the bottom and working your way up.
- Secure the beadboard: Use finishing nails to secure the beadboard in place. Be sure to apply the nails in the grooves between each plank to hide them from view.
- Paint or finish: Once the beadboard is installed, you can paint or finish it to match your kitchen decor.

Pros and Cons of Installing Beadboard on a Kitchen Island
Like any home improvement project, there are pros and cons to installing beadboard on your kitchen island. Here are a few to consider:
Pros
- Beadboard adds a decorative touch to your kitchen island and can help make it a focal point of the room.
- It can also help protect the island from scratches and dings.
- Beadboard is relatively inexpensive and easy to install.
Cons
- Beadboard can be difficult to clean, particularly if it’s painted.
- If you have young children or pets, the grooves between each plank can be difficult to keep clean.
- Beadboard may not be as durable as other materials, particularly if it’s made from wood.

Q: How much does it cost to install beadboard on a kitchen island?
A: The cost of installing beadboard on a kitchen island will vary depending on the size of your island, the type of beadboard you choose, and whether you hire a professional or complete the project yourself. In general, you can expect to spend anywhere from $50 to $300 for materials.
Q: Can I install beadboard on a laminate kitchen island?
A: Yes, you can install beadboard on a laminate kitchen island. Be sure to use construction adhesive and finishing nails to secure the beadboard in place.
Q: How do I clean beadboard on a kitchen island?
A: To clean beadboard on a kitchen island, use a soft cloth or sponge and a mild cleaning solution. Be sure to avoid using abrasive cleaners or tools that could scratch the surface of the beadboard.
Q: How long does it take to install beadboard on a kitchen island?
A: The amount of time it takes to install beadboard on a kitchen island will depend on the size of your island and your level of experience. In general, you can expect to spend anywhere from a few hours to a full day on the project.
